Essential Ingredients for Your Cookies

  • 2 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 1/2 cups white sugar
  • 1 egg
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1/2 teaspoon almond extract
  • 3/4 cup store-bought icing or 3-ingredient icing (powdered sugar + milk + vanilla)

Ingredient Insights

  • All-purpose flour: Make sure it’s fresh for the best texture.
  • Butter: Use unsalted for better control over sweetness and flavor.
  • Sugar: Granulated sugar is key for that classic cookie crunch.
  • Egg: It adds moisture; you can substitute with a flax egg for vegan options.

Easy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and prepare your baking sheets.
  2. In a small b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, and baking powder. This ensures even rising.
  3. In a larger bowl, cream together the softened butter and sugar until smooth and fluffy. You can use a hand mixer for best results!
  4. Beat in the egg until fully incorporated, followed by the vanilla and almond extracts. Those flavors will shine through.
  5. Gradually blend the dry mixture into the creamed mixture, folding gently to avoid overmixing.
  6. Roll rounded teaspoonfuls of dough into balls—this is where the fun begins! Place them on ungreased cookie sheets.
  7. Flatten each ball using the bottom of a glass dipped in sugar; this gives them that beautiful finish.
  8. Bake in the hot oven for 8 to 10 minutes or until the edges are just golden. They will keep baking a little after being taken out, so don’t overdo it!
  9. Allow them to cool on wire racks before decorating with icing to finish.

Pro Pointers for Perfect Cookies

  • Don’t Overmix: Once you add the dry ingredients, mix until just combined for tender cookies.
  • Chill Your Dough: If it’s a warm day, chilling the dough for 30 minutes can help maintain shape while baking.
  • Check for Doneness: The cookies should be lightly golden at the edges, but remain soft in the center.
  • Use Parchment Paper: Lining your baking sheets minimizes sticking and ensures even baking.

Advance Preparation & Freezing Advice

To ensure you always have these delights on hand, simply prepare the dough, roll it into balls, and freeze them! Place the cookie dough balls into an airtight container or zip-top bag for up to three months. When ready to bake, directly place them on the baking sheet and add a minute to the baking time.

Kitchen Secrets for Success

  • Butter Temperature: Ensure your butter is at room temperature for easy creaming—soft but not melted.
  • Sugar Variety: Experiment with different sugars; brown sugar can add a deeper flavor.
  • Use a Cookie Scoop: For uniform cookies, a cookie scoop creates evenly sized treats for baking consistency.
  • Don’t Rush The Cooling: Allow cookies to cool on wire racks to maintain their soft texture.

Storage & Reheat Information

Store your sugar c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. If stored in the fridge, they can last a bit longer. For a quick warm-up, pop them in the microwave for a few seconds, but take care not to overdo it.

Common Questions Answered

Can I replace the butter? Yes, try using coconut oil or margarine for dairy-free options.

How do I make the icing? Combine powdered sugar with a small amount of milk and vanilla, adjusting for desired consistency.

Can I freeze baked cookies? Absolutely! Baked cookies can be frozen for up to three months. Just thaw at room temperature.

What’s the best way to decorate? Use store-bought icing for ease, or make a simple icing by mixing powdered sugar with water until smooth.

Why are my cookies flat? This could be due to overly warm dough or not enough flour. Always measure accurately.

Can I omit the almond extract? Yes, if you prefer, the cookies are still delightful with just vanilla.

How thick should the dough be? Aim for a soft but sturdy dough that holds its shape when rolled and flattened.
